Joshua’s gaming setup combines RGB with fluffy clouds. In keeping with his desire to live out his enjoyment of Monster Hunter, a fun-sized monster keeps him company during gaming sessions.

Joshua from Rotkreuz is a computer scientist, soon to begin a technical baccalaureate. By the looks of his home gaming setup, his technical skills haven’t just been put to use at work. As you can see, Joshua’s turned his gaming area into a heavenly RGB kingdom, complete with light-up ceiling.

This blanket of cloud is a feast for the eyes

Monster Hunter is Joshua’s favourite video game

Joshua built his gaming PC himself. A Corsair RGB case houses all of the components. In choosing it, Joshua’s top priority was finding as much space as possible for the cables. He says the case’s white insides make the colourful lighting really come into its own.

Joshua has an Asus ROG Azoth keyboard. He lubed each of its WS Morandi switches individually so that typing on it would feel just right, and is pleased with the keyboard’s velvety sound. To get the best of the RGB lighting, he opted for SteelSeries PrismCaps as keycaps.

More than seven years ago, Joshua set his heart on a Logitech G502 mouse. Once its days were over, there was a clear successor in line: a Logitech G502 X. Though heavier than his old mouse, Joshua enjoys using it – especially the buttons on the sides. They save him some time when he’s working.
